Télécharger Imprimer la page

Festo SPC200 Manuel Électronique page 343

Masquer les pouces Voir aussi pour SPC200:

Publicité

7. Description des instructions
M12
Arrêt des axes
Autorisé dans le mode de fonctionnement : Marche/Arrêt
Nn M12 X [Y, Z, U]
Fonction
L'instruction M12 arrête tous les axes activés. Les instructions de positionnement
actives (G00, G01, G02, M10) ou la sortie des valeurs de réglage des distributeurs
(M39) de ces axes sont annulées. Les positions de consigne éventuelles sont reje
tées.
Pour les axes pneumatiques : Les positions réelles actuelles sont validées
comme nouvelles positions de consigne. Des dépassements peuvent se produire
en fonction de la vitesse actuelle de l'axe.
Pour les axes avec moteur pas à pas : Les axes s'arrêtent le plus vite possible
(rampe de freinage avec l'accélération maximale configurée). Les positions réel
les à la fin de l'arrêt sont validées comme nouvelles positions de consigne.
L'instruction M12 a également les conséquences suivantes :
Lorsque la valeur de consigne est activée via une entrée analogique ou un bus
de terrain (valeur de consigne TOR
Les entrées de consigne correspondantes analogiques ou TOR sont désacti
vées.
En cas de sortie de la valeur de réglage du distributeur active (M39) :
La sortie de la valeur de réglage du distributeur est désactivée, la position réelle
devient la position de consigne et le régulateur est activé.
Une valeur de présélection définie avec G25 est effacée et une avance de bloc
(G25) devient sans effet.
Après l'arrêt des axes, la sortie correspondante MC_A ou MC_B (motion complete)
est forcée et le bloc CN suivant est exécuté.
Exemple
Exemple, voir sous M10
Remarque
Dans le mode 0 et 1 (voir instruction M13), l'entrée de consigne correspondante
doit être désactivée avec M12, avant d'être à nouveau activée avec M10.
Noter qu'une répétition constante de l'instruction d'arrêt des axes (M12)
(p. ex. dans une boucle de programme) peut provoquer une dérive de l'entraîne
ment (voir notes suivantes).
Dans les programmes de surveillance, l'instruction M12 peut aussi être utilisée
pour arrêter les axes qui ont été réservés par une autre tâche (voir aussi le chapitre
7.1.1).
1)
Cette fonction n'est active qu'à partir de la version 4.6 du système d'exploitation !
2)
Cette syntaxe n'est disponible qu'à partir de la version 4.82 du système d'exploitation ! Elle n'est
pas prise en charge par le pupitre de commande.
Festo P.BE−SPC200−FR fr 0503c
1)
2)
1)
) :
1)
7−69

Publicité

loading